Focus on reforestation

(QBĐT) - In recent years, Quang Binh province has changed the purpose of using some forest areas to other purposes to implement socio-economic development projects. To ensure increasing forest cover in the area, forestry units in the province have focused on planting replacement forests to demonstrate the province's commitment to protecting and developing sustainable forests, effectively responding to climate change, protecting the ecological environment...

Timely and correct implementation
In the period of 2022-2025, the Management Board of Dong Chau-Khe Nuoc Trong Nature Reserve (MBNR) is one of the units assigned by the Provincial People's Committee to carry out the task of reforestation. Based on the technical design documents and estimates approved by superiors, every year, the Management Board of Dong Chau-Khe Nuoc Trong Nature Reserve has coordinated, directed, and supervised contractors to implement reforestation and take care of planted forests to ensure compliance with technical requirements; conducted acceptance of each item according to the implementation progress and disbursed payments to contractors according to regulations.

In 2022, the Dong Chau-Khe Nuoc Trong National Park Management Board carried out replacement forest planting in plot 4-sub-plot 525 and plot 2-sub-plot 526 with an area of ​​40 hectares, carrying out forest planting on land planned for special-use forests. The tree species planted include seed-eating doi and green lim; planting density is 1,000 trees/ha. In 2024, the unit continued to carry out replacement forest planting in plot 2-sub-plot 524, plot 4-sub-plot 525, plot 2-sub-plot 526, in Kim Thuy commune (Le Thuy) with an area of ​​30 hectares, carrying out forest planting on land planned for special-use forests. The tree species planted include seed-eating doi and green lim; planting density is 816 trees/ha.
In 2025, the unit is urgently completing procedures to submit for appraisal and approval of replacement forest planting in plot 49-sub-plot 445, plots 56 and 58-sub-plot 451A, in Ngan Thuy commune (Le Thuy) with an area of ​​29.67 hectares. The tree species planned to be planted are mainly green lim; planting density is 1,111 trees/ha, expected to be planted on land planned for production forests.
Deputy Director of the Dong Chau-Khe Nuoc Trong Natural Reserve Management Board Tran Anh Tu said: “The implementation of replacement forestation has helped maintain and regulate water resources, ensure forest cover, and bring many practical benefits to the environment and ecosystem. In particular, in the context of unusual natural disasters like today, local people have been created jobs and improved their income through contracts for replacement forestation, care and protection with the unit. Currently, all forest trees planted for replacement in 2022 and 2024 are growing and developing normally, with a survival rate of over 85%. The site is implementing replacement forestation for the right subjects, locations and areas; the contents and technical indicators implemented on the site are consistent with the design documents”.
There are still problems...
In the period from 2022 to April 2025, Quang Binh has a total of 161 projects (including: 1 hydropower project, 71 business projects, 79 public projects and 10 national defense and security projects) converting the purpose of using forested forest land to other purposes. The total forest area converted to other purposes is 1,618.121 hectares (including 182.625 hectares of natural forest and 1,435.496 hectares of planted forest). The total area that must be reforested is 1,983.371 hectares. Since 2022, the province has not had any projects that self-organized reforestation. From the amount of money project owners paid for reforestation to the Provincial Forest Protection and Development Fund (nearly 213 billion VND), the whole province has implemented reforestation of 613.85 hectares; assigned a plan to plant 605 hectares and is continuing to review to assign a plan to plant 764,521 hectares.
Recently, the Provincial People's Committee has issued a document requesting the Ministry of Agriculture and Environment to consider and supplement regulations on the remaining replacement forest planting fund after the replacement forest has been planted to ensure sufficient area according to regulations, such as: Allowing the province to use this remaining fund to carry out other forestry projects, including forest enrichment, forest nurturing, forest regeneration promotion...

A recent assessment from the Provincial People's Committee shows that the direction of reforestation since Circular 25/2022/TT-BNNPTNT, dated December 30, 2022 of the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development (now the Ministry of Agriculture and Environment) took effect, has been actively and promptly implemented by the province, in accordance with regulations (specifically, the area assigned to the reforestation plan reached 1,218.85ha/1,983.372ha, equal to 61.5% of the area required to be planted).

Currently, the province is continuing to review and assign plans for replacement forest planting to ensure the minimum area of ​​converted forest planting. In addition to the achieved results, the replacement forest planting in our province still faces some shortcomings and limitations, such as: The area assigned for replacement forest planting has not kept up with the progress of forest use conversion; replacement forest planting at some units assigned to investors is still slow, not ensuring the assigned plan, so some projects have to adjust the progress; the unit price for replacement forest planting is changed, adjusted according to the unit price of labor days, materials and technical and economic norms for each period..., leading to difficulties in assigning plans, allocating funds and implementing replacement forest planting; the revenue from replacement forest planting is irregular, so it is difficult to be proactive in assigning plans; the land fund for protective, special-use and production forests of the province is increasingly narrowing, reviewing the land area eligible for replacement forest planting takes a lot of time...
